Metamaterials are artificially engineered materials with electromagnetic (EM) properties that are not owned by natural materials, which could be composed of subwavelength-scale meta-particles arranged periodically or quasi-periodically. How to utilize such materials to enhance capabilities of communication has become an interesting issue attracting attention from both the science and engineering communities. The column in this issue focuses on recent research on electromagnetic metamaterials, in particular, Chiral Metamaterials, leaky-wave antennas, and digital coding and programmable metasurfaces.
